The price/value discussion notwithstanding, have you verified the issue was actually fixed? Lemon laws are there for a reason and even if you did get a price/deal that met your $$ requirements, is it worth the hassle of not having one of the key functions of the vehicle potentially not working properly? What are the implications on your warranty regarding a lemon branded vehicle?
FWIW, I recently had my X7 windshield replaced. After the replacement, there was an error with the Advanced Driver System, with the KAFAS camera ultimately requiring replacement. All is working fine now, but in the case of the car you are looking at, I would be very careful that everything works as it should.
Replacing the KAFAS camera and reprogramming the car (which is just updating the software in the car) is an easy fix. There has to be another reason the car was branded a lemon and would be cause for concern with me.
